Transaction 5a87fedfa42fb2a4218d5d9146b3cbf6c866b3712eb1822bea2b36fbc35025ae
1 Input
1 Output
-
5a87fedfa42fb2a4218d5d9146b3cbf6c866b3712eb1822bea2b36fbc35025ae:0
- value
- 576892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 720a233742068a71b4c51285cae5a3cea1553086 OP_EQUAL
- address
- 3C616nLptLRVtnr7DbeLn1rcwqPrfRm638